Tags: AQA English, AQA English Literature, Love and … WebIrish poet Seamus Heaney was born on 13 April 1939 in County Derry, Northern Ireland, the son of a farmer. He was educated at St Columb's College in Derry and Queen's University, Belfast, graduating in 1961. He taught at Queen's University, Belfast, between 1966 and 1972 and was a visiting lecturer at the University of California in 1970/71. WebSeamus Heaney. 1939–2013.
